LOOK: Clara Benin graces New York’s Times Square billboard

All the way from Manila to New York, another Filipino artist has made waves in the international scene!

Filipino indie artist Clare Benin left her international footprints as she landed on a giant digital billboard at Times Square in New York.

Benin has made her appearance on the digital billboard through a music streaming platform’s initiative to highlight women’s works around the world. The indie singer’s name went up in light after her two songs, ‘blink’ and ‘Araw’t Gabi’, held the first two spots in Spotify’s EQUAL Philippines playlist last February 2.

Benin took to Instagram to share the good news. She wrote: “Look, I’m in Times Square!! What an honor.”

Benin first broke through in 2015 after she launched her debut album ‘Human Eyes’, which she self-produced with her father, Joey Benin, a former member of the Filipino band Side A. She has also performed in numerous music festivals, namely Music Matters in Singapore, Wanderland Arts and Music Festival in the Philippines, and South Korea’s biggest music festival, Zandari Festa.

Benin recently released her new track ‘blink’, the first single under the Southeast Asian record label, OFFMUTE.

Benin is the latest Filipino artist to grace the streaming brand’s digital billboard in Times Square. Apart from her, Nadine Lustre, Ylona Garcia, Belle Mariano, Angela Ken, Reese Lansangan, and KZ Tandingan were previously featured under the same campaign.
